European Open Source Metadata Editor

The European Open Source Metadata Editor (EUOSME) is a web application to create INSPIRE-compliant metadata in any of 22 European languages. It has been developed by the Joint Research Centre as part of the EuroGEOSS project (www.eurogeoss.eu). It is therefore a research outcome and not a production tool.

EUOSME can be accessed through the INSPIRE Geoportal http://www.inspire-geoportal.eu/EUOSME/

The EUOSME User Guide can be found at: http://www.eurogeoss.eu/Documents/EuroGEOSS_D_2_2_3.pdf

The EUOSME Developers’ Guide can be found at: http://www.eurogeoss.eu/Documents/EuroGEOSS_D_2_2_3A.pdf

The source code can be downloaded at https://www.osor.eu/projects/euosme

EUOSME follows the European Union Public Licence. See http://www.osor.eu/eupl

EUOSME is written in Java and based on Google Web Toolkit (GWT) libraries. EUOSME has been developed to help create metadata compliant with the INSPIRE Directive (2007/2/EC) and the INSPIRE Metadata Regulation (1205/2008) (see http://inspire.jrc.ec.europa.eu/).
